>>> in the development branch, we got two Symbolic icon themes, Symbolic and
>>> Symbolic-Inverted.
>>>
>>> This hints at their relationship, as one is the inverted version of the
>>> other. For those who know how the build works, it also tells which one
>>> is generated from the other (by means of a gegl:invert-gamma op).

>>> We also got five ui themes of different lightness and darkness, and the
>>> user is supposed to use a combination of them suited to their own
>>> preference and needs. I dare say many may consider light icons on darker
>>> backgrounds or dark icons on lighter backgrounds a suitable UI design.
>>>
>>> It is not immediately obvious to the user which icon theme is the dark
>>> one and which is the light one, by theme name alone. There are icons in
>>> the preferences, but there might not always be the advantage of using
>>> them, for example when providing text-only support to a "your icons are
>>> invisible!1!!"-type support request.
>>>
>>> Therefore, I suggest to rename the icons themes to Symbolic-Light and
>>> Symbolic-Dark, respectively, and keep them as such for the 2.10 release.
>>>
>>> Other names to make the difference and the icons' appearance obvious are
>>> possible as well, of course.
